Sort by:

Green Cross Global Reviews

Nicholas R, 23 May 2022

George B, 23 May 2022

James H, 20 May 2022

Jordan M, 20 May 2022

Darrell E, 19 May 2022

Georgina S, 19 May 2022

Tracy S, 19 May 2022

Colin P, 18 May 2022

Sharon K, 18 May 2022

jordan A, 18 May 2022